关键位运算 x & ( x) 取得最低位1 x & (x 1) 去掉最低位1 ...
分类:
其他好文 时间:
2019-10-08 12:50:09
阅读次数:
101
P1896 互不侵犯【状压dp】 用01串表示每一行的可行解 列与列之间的限制条件在转移的时候continue x&=( x)可以找到x的二进制位上有多少个1 关于位运算的优先级!不确定就无脑加括号哦哦 ...
分类:
其他好文 时间:
2019-10-08 12:31:53
阅读次数:
70
"noip 模拟20190907 T3 位运算(bit)" / reference: translation: solution: trigger: note: record: date: 2019.09.04 / include using namespace std; define rep(i, ...
分类:
其他好文 时间:
2019-10-08 12:09:32
阅读次数:
74
魔法之龙玛里苟斯最近在为加基森拍卖师的削弱而感到伤心,于是他想了一道数学题。 S 是一个可重集合,S={a1,a2,…,an}。等概率随机取 S 的一个子集 A={ai1,…,aim}。 计算出 A 中所有元素异或和 x, 求 xk 的期望。 如果结果是整数,直接输出。如果结果是小数(显然这个小数是 ...
分类:
其他好文 时间:
2019-10-06 09:48:58
阅读次数:
70
"POJ2676 Sudoku" 位运算 + 搜索。更好的优化方法:方案数最小的空格先填。 cpp include include int T, f[9], g[9], h[3][3]; char buf[10]; int v[9][9], tot; inline int lowbit(int x) ...
分类:
其他好文 时间:
2019-10-05 18:04:35
阅读次数:
84
Python语言支持以下类型的运算符 算术运算符 比较运算符 赋值运算符 逻辑运算符 位运算符 成员运算符(in / not in) 身份运算符(is / is not) 算术运算符 比较运算符 赋值运算符 逻辑运算符 位运算符 成员运算符 身份运算符 ...
分类:
编程语言 时间:
2019-10-05 16:24:21
阅读次数:
175
树状数组 前置知识 : 1. 差分&前缀和 2. 位运算 3. 树的基本概念和定理 1. 什么是树状数组? 树状数组(Binary Indexed Tree(B.I.T), Fenwick Tree)是一个查询和修改复杂度都为Log(N)的数据结构。主要用于查询任意两位之间的所有元素之和,但是每次只 ...
分类:
编程语言 时间:
2019-10-05 12:19:15
阅读次数:
96
UPD: 位运算的优先级最低要加括号 不是所有数据都有1 down放在判断上面数组就不能开MAXN*4 二维树状数组第二维是每一个p1都来一遍,不能像p1一样写 UPD: WA0与AC的区别 到 UPD: 下标判负 WA30 T60 UPD: 原来做线段树进阶专题时就出现过这种状况,其实错点就一个, ...
分类:
其他好文 时间:
2019-10-04 19:23:45
阅读次数:
97
原文地址:http://blog.csdn.net/guang09080908/article/details/47273775(侵删) 这两天看了一些网上各大互联网公司的面试题,发现腾讯特别喜欢考察++和–以及移位运算相关的内容。C++相对来说还是比较熟悉的,对于这类问题只要记住运算符的优先级一般 ...
分类:
编程语言 时间:
2019-10-04 13:05:02
阅读次数:
91